On Tue, Dec 16, 2014 at 8:46 PM, Daniel Beck m...@beckweb.net wrote: I had the same initial reaction. However, note that this plugin retains the blue balls. It just does something similar with to the grey balls only (i.e. likely a similar implementation, which isn't a great indicator WRT which plugins should be combined). While Green Balls deals with the blue/green (and in per-user color-blind mode yellow and red) balls, this one processes the grey balls only. 'Fork' in this case just means I copied a bunch of code. And if these were merged, you'd need several new global options: * Blue or green (in the former case, no color blindness options should be offered to users) * Differentiate between aborted, disabled and not built Y/N The well-established name 'Green Balls' would also become somewhat misleading as it wouldn't cover half the feature set. It'd just be a mess. --- That said, 'job-status-icons-plugin' seems a bit too generic. It doesn't tell you anything about what it does. Since the author appears to not want to extend the feature set a lot beyond what it already does, 'distinguishable-grey-icons' or something might be better. Re: violations-plugin: IllegalStateException: cannot change build result while in COMPLETED
On Wed, Dec 17, 2014 at 12:46 PM, Mirko Friedenhagen mfriedenha...@gmail.com wrote: I should change the visibility of the result field of MavenBuild to set it from the outside? Well, introduce a method in MavenBuild intended to set the result at an appropriate time, despite the state being technically completed, as opposed to setResult which has always had the semantics (even if not previously enforced) of being legal only for a running build. I do not really understand _why_ the status is getting updated after the module build is “complete”. That is a question for someone more intimately familiar with this plugin. I am just presuming that it is legitimate in this case. -- You received this message because you are subscribed to the Google Groups Jenkins Developers group.
